 Plain-English summary Congressional Research Service

Atomic Veterans Service Medal Act - Directs the Secretary of Defense (DOD) to: (1) design and produce a military service medal, to be known as the Atomic Veterans Service Medal, to honor retired and former members of the Armed Forces who participated in a radiation-risk activity while serving on active duty; and (2) issue the Medal to such veterans or their next-of-kin.
